Summary: The committee took up a series of conference amendments to House File 4188. The A24 amendment, described by nonpartisan staff as a technical change to data-sharing language, was modified on the floor to delete everything after the reference to section 295.52, then adopted. The A17 amendment, which adjusted effective dates in a previously enacted liquor bill so several provisions would take effect July 1 instead of August 1, was also adopted after staff noted it affected the happy hour provision and two other liquor-related sections involving coolers/nonalcoholic beverages and resorts. The A20 amendment, which changed notification language and directed penalties into a victim’s crime account, and the A22 amendment, a set of technical corrections requested by the Department of Commerce on reinsurance administration, were both adopted. The A23 amendment, adding residential mortgage originators and servicers into chapter 58, was likewise adopted. The committee then considered several Senate provisions. A motion to adopt Senate Article 4, sections 8 through 12, which would prohibit the sale of cats and dogs in pet stores with a grandfather for existing businesses, was debated and failed on a roll call because it did not receive enough House-side votes. A separate motion to adopt Senate Article 4, section 35, dealing with paddle wheel prizes and the maximum value of merchandise prizes for paddle tickets, also failed for lack of sufficient House-side support. Another Senate motion to adopt Article 4, sections 13 through 14, which would restrict minors’ access to chat bots and create Attorney General enforcement and a transition period, was discussed at length. Supporters framed it as a consumer protection measure, while Chair O'Driscoll raised concerns about enforceability and broader AI-related policy needs; the motion failed on a roll call. After the failed motions, the committee recessed to the call of the chair.
